    City sewer plant operator honored

    Rutland’s wastewater treatment facility is the largest in the state, handling 22.5 million gallons a day fed there from seven pump stations around the city. Its chief plant operator, Robert Protivansky, was recently awarded the New England Water Environment Association's operator of the year for Vermont. Protivansky Led two particular initiatives that made him stand out. One was extensive work with Efficiency Vermont, which Rotondo estimated has saved the city $1 million in energy costs during Protivansky's tenure.

    Efficiency Vermont Launches Utility Incentive Program in Support of Building Systems Integration

    This February, Efficiency Vermont launched an innovative incentive to motivate customers to integrate HVAC systems with lighting or other building systems to enable deeper whole-building energy savings and reduce overall greenhouse gas emissions. Through this incentive, Efficiency Vermont commits to paying 40 percent of labor costs associated with integration (i.e., programming labor, troubleshooting installation, and ensuring schedule override is done safely) when integration work is completed, and 10 percent of the labor costs at 9 months after a report is provided—for a total of 50 percent of the total integration labor costs.

    The Value of Efficiency: Renewable Ramp Challenge

    As the electricity grid increasingly accommodates solar electricity, a problem is emerging: At sunset, non-solar sources of electricity must quickly ramp up. This limits choices for power plants providing the post-sunset electricity and is difficult for traditional power grids to accommodate. In this study, Efficiency Vermont analyzed the effectiveness of specific energy-efficient equipment upgrades in flattening the loads of Vermont businesses and residences.

    Electric transit bus demonstration project

    Efficiency Vermont analyzed the costs and fuel use resulting from the deployment of an electric public-transit vehicle to determine the impact of this technology in Vermont. Efficiency Vermont worked with a transit-vehicle manufacturer to deploy an electric model through a local transit authority for seven weeks. Data was collected on operating costs, electricity use, fossil fuel displacement, energy efficiency gains (expressed in Btu) and cost savings.

    Mapping total energy burden in Vermont

    The primary components of total household energy use are thermal energy (heating), electricity, and transportation energy. Taken together, these “total energy” costs present a sizable financial burden to households in Vermont. The cold winter weather and the rural character of the state contribute significantly to this expense. High total energy costs are driven, in part, by building inefficiencies, automobile-dependent development patterns, and vehicle inefficiencies. In Vermont and nationwide, total energy costs can be especially burdensome for low-income households.

    Greensboro Contractors Win Award for Energy Saving Home Renovation

    Greensboro-based Vermont Energy Audits has received a “Best of the Best” award for energy efficient renovation from Efficiency Vermont. The contractors earned top honors for converting a drafty, late-20th-century house into a comfortable home that now uses significantly less heating fuel. Vermont Energy Audits did extensive air sealing and insulation work in the 5,000+ square-foot home’s attic and basement that is expected to lower heating costs by more than $3,000 per year.

    Are thermostats the new energy audits?

    In 2013, Efficiency Vermont conducted a field research study to examine the potential of identifying the “heat-loss rate” of buildings with thermostat data. Researchers explored the hypothesis that a programmable communicating thermostat paired with location, weather, and other broadly available information sources could be used to discern meaningful differences in household thermal performance. A small sample of data from 13 thermostats in Vermont homes and small businesses was used to complete the study. Results suggest that using remote diagnostics incorporating data from thermostats may be a cost-effective strategy for efficiency programs and could provide meaningful site-specific insights.

    Energy Improvement Brings Efficiency to Next Level

    At most facilities, everyone consumes energy but only a few are accountable for the costs incurred. Continuous Energy Improvement (CEI) is a new model in energy efficiency which assures, in effect, that energy efficiency and conservation become an integral part of the business culture, and that controlling energy costs is important to everyone. The CEI model goes far beyond capital upgrades — which have traditionally been the major driver of business energy efficiency initiatives — and applies innovative strategies to achieve process improvements, update maintenance cycles, and increase employee engagement. This holistic, long-term, and data-driven approach enables businesses to fully understand how they use energy, and to also generate an actionable "roadmap" for effectively managing this critical component of their production costs against a variable landscape.
